The new mmc_hwpart_config() function does the partitioning in one go. As the different attributes and partitioning options on eMMC may be interdependent validation has to be done based on the complete partitioning configuration. The function accepts three modes: - MMC_HWPART_CONF_CHECK: just validates that the configuration is valid. - MMC_HWPART_CONF_SET: validates and sets all the fields in EXT_CSD but without setting the "partitioning completed" bit, and thus is reversible. - MMC_HWPART_CONF_COMPLETE: does everything and is thus not reversible.
